Spokane City Council votes to rename Ft. George Wright Drive

SPOKANE, Wash. The Spokane City Council approved a name change for Ft. George Wright Drive at their last meeting for 2020 on Monday.
The street will now be named Whistalks Way after a woman warrior of the Spokane Tribe who fought against Col. Wright.
A street and an Army post in Spokane are named after Colonel George Wright, who led a campaign of genocide against the Native peoples of Spokane.
